Actually, these are prespawn fish as the water dropped down to 64 F this week and even slightly cooler today...saw many smaller gills feeding on what appeared to be insect hatches coming off. We got these on single garden worms on a # 10 hook and allowed to fall through the water column, no weight, hope it gets past the numerous small yellow perch. The pond spawning gills we caught last week have vacated their beds with the cooler temps and incoming rain.
